Abstract
A method of transmitting data in a wireless communication system, includes: transmitting first data via a first frame for a first wireless communication system; transmitting second data via a second frame for a second wireless communication system supporting backward compatibility with respect to the first wireless communication system; and transmitting control information with respect to the first and second frames, wherein the control information includes a frame control header (FCH) which indicates information about the second frame by using a reserved bit region of the first frame.
